Title :
Decoupled-control method of normal and thrust forces in linear induction motor for Maglev vehicle Marine-Express ME01

Abstract :
This paper proposes a decoupled-control method of normal and thrust forces in linear induction motors (LIM). By using this method, the normal force can be used to levitate and the thrust force to propel a vehicle without the force-couple of LIM, allowing the realization of a compact combined levitation-and-propulsion system with LIM only
